In today's blog I would like to talk a little about religion. (Again this is my concept). We all have our "Bibles" or other books of the Lord. We know that there are the 10 Commandments to follow - these are the "Golden Rules". I believe that they are quite crystal clear with no room for misinterpretation.

Now the Bible Verses themselves - this is where Religious groups have their different take on many things.
You could look up scripture about divorce and one group will sight a passage that will say.....Matthew 19:3-9 (cf. Mark 10:2-12; Luke 16:18) Jesus taught that divorce itself, in general, is contrary to God's will. God made one man for one woman, indicating He did not intend for either to marry anyone else. He said "they should cleave to one another and the two become one "- (there is no room in God's plan for a third party/affair or new marriage). God joins the man and woman, no human has the right to break that bond.

While another group will sight another passage and say that this is what it means...... 2 Corinthians 5:17, if someone has had a failed marriage, and later got right with God, “all things are done away with”—you get a clean slate as though you had not been divorced, with a fresh start.

This can happen with most everything that you want to know from the Bible. People read different verses and they 'understand' what they read with many different interpretations.
